Splat :(
Our website seems to be temporarily offline.
Please contact us and quote "NF01"
You can still get in touch with us
The Endeavour Practice
The Endeavour Practice
Cleveland Health Centre
20 Cleveland Square, Middlesbrough
TS1 2NX